Overview

This article explains how to use the History tab in Hyver’s mitigation graph to audit changes. The graph audit feature helps teams track who made what changes and when — ensuring transparency and accountability in your security modeling.

Only users with Edit Graph permissions can view the audit history.


Where to Find the Audit History

  • Scroll to the bottom of the mitigation graph to access the History tab.

  • This tab becomes available while in edit graph mode:


What the History Tab Shows

The following details are logged for each change:

  • Name of the member who made the change

    • Changes made by CYE appear as "Hyver"

    • Changes made by your team show the member’s name

    • Note: CYE can only see changes made by your team labeled as "Customer"

  • Title — A short description of the change (e.g., “Position added”, “Edge deleted”)

  • Tag — The category of the event, such as creation or modification

  • Timestamp — The exact date and time the change was made
